Problem

Existing watch case bezels with multiple decorative elements require time-consuming pressing operations and the strength of assembly depends on the size and contact area of each element, leading to limitations in design flexibility and stability.

Innovation Solution

A bezel design featuring an elastically deformable intercalary means that holds decorative and display elements securely between two rings, allowing for easy assembly and increased number of elements without adhesive, using materials like metallic alloys, ceramics, or stones.

Solution Approach 1:

The patent merges multiple decorative elements into a single integrated display disc assembly. Instead of pressing individual elements separately onto the bezel ring, the display disc containing multiple elements is pressed as one unit, significantly reducing assembly time while maintaining secure attachment through the elastic intercalary means

Solution Approach 2:

The patent introduces an elastic intercalary means as an intermediary component between the display disc and the bezel ring. This intermediary element provides consistent elastic pressure to secure the display disc assembly, ensuring reliable attachment strength independent of the size or contact area of individual decorative elements

AI summary

Clockwork organ (10) for case (100) of clockwork part (200) or for clockwork part (200), the organ comprising: - a first ring (1), - at least one ornamental and/or display element (4, 5), - a second ring (2), - an elastic element (3) mounted so as to bear on the first ring and to pull the at least one ornamental and/or display element (4, 5) towards the second ring.
